About Financial Analyst Salaries in Denver

The median financial analyst salary in Denver is $103,000 for mid-level professionals, which is 3% above the national median. With a cost of living index of 120 (national average = 100), Denver offers a moderate cost of living with competitive salaries.

Entry-level financial analysts in Denver can expect to earn between $61,000 and $86,000, while senior professionals with 6+ years of experience earn up to $184,000.

These figures represent base salary only and do not include bonuses, equity, or benefits, which can add 20–50% to total compensation — especially at technology companies and in competitive markets.
